Soundcloud API:按国家查询用户
我正在使用Python的一个库,想要找到来自特定国家的用户。我认为下面这行代码应该能返回来自波兰的用户,但实际上我得到了很多来自其他国家的用户,或者国家显示为“none”。我通过打印用户的国家来检查这个信息,代码是print user.country。
users = client.get('/users', country='Poland');
这是我一直在使用的一些资源:
http://developers.soundcloud.com/docs#search http://developers.soundcloud.com/docs/api/reference#users
如果有人能帮我解决这个问题,我会非常感激。谢谢。
1 个回答
0
我找到了问题所在。国家这个字段是不能被过滤的。对于用户来说,只支持 q='' 这个选项。目前看来,获取这些数据的唯一方法就是手动搜索,链接是 http://soundcloud.com/people/search?q%5Bcountry_code%5D=,其中 country_code 是一个国家的两个字母标识符。